Manchester City manager Pep Guardiola has revealed that Erling Haaland is not fully fit following the FA Cup victory over Salford.

The Norway international was taken off at half-time against Fulham after picking up a knock, and his condition is now being monitored on a daily basis potentially boosting Arsenal in the Premier League title race.

Haaland had scored in the Citizens’ previous two games, including a vital goal at Liverpool, but failed to reappear after the break against Fulham. 

Guardiola confirmed the substitution was precautionary after Haaland reported first-half discomfort, and admitted the issue remains unresolved.

"Erling’s not 100 per cent," the manager  told reporters.

"It’s not a big issue, the doctor said to me. But had some disturbance before and during the game and that’s why second half he didn’t play.

"We will see his evolution."
